Menu borders are the subtle design elements that frame your culinary offerings, transforming a simple list of dishes into a curated experience. Often overlooked, these graphic accents sit at the edge of a menu card, providing a visual signature that elevates the entire layout. They act as a sophisticated frame for your content, ensuring the focus remains on the dishes while adding a layer of polished professionalism. When implemented effectively, these borders establish a distinct identity and communicate the tone of the venue before a single item is read.
Defining the Visual Language of Your Restaurant
The choice of border style is a critical component of your restaurant's visual identity. A fine-line border suggests elegance and modernity, making it ideal for upscale tasting menus or minimalist bistros. Conversely, a bold, ornate frame complements traditional or rustic establishments, evoking a sense of heritage and comfort. This design decision should align with your interior decor and brand story; a seafood shack might opt for a weathered, nautical rope motif, while a French brasserie could use classic fleur-de-lis detailing to reinforce the theme.
Enhancing Readability and Organization
Beyond aesthetics, functional menu borders serve a practical purpose in structuring the layout. They create clear separations between sections such as appetizers, mains, and desserts, guiding the guest's eye naturally through the document. This zoning prevents the text from feeling cluttered, especially in menus with extensive offerings or complex descriptions. By establishing distinct visual blocks, borders help diners navigate the options efficiently, reducing decision fatigue and enhancing the overall user experience.
The Psychology of Color and Material
Color is a powerful tool in menu design, and borders are the perfect avenue to inject brand personality without overwhelming the content. A deep burgundy border can stimulate appetite and convey richness, while a slate grey offers a chic, contemporary feel. Furthermore, the physical material of the border matters; a printed texture that mimics leather, linen, or marble adds a tactile quality that enhances perceived value. These sensory details subconsciously communicate the quality and price point of the establishment.
Material and Finish Considerations
When designing physical menus, the finish of the border can dramatically alter the perception of the item. A spot UV gloss on a dark border creates a luxurious contrast and depth, while a soft-touch matte finish exudes understated elegance. For high-traffic venues, the border design must also accommodate durability; intricate details can wear off on laminated menus, whereas simpler line art or screened ink proves more resilient. Digital menus, meanwhile, can leverage animated borders or subtle hover effects to create an interactive journey.
Strategic Implementation and Balance
It is essential to approach menu borders with restraint to maintain a sense of balance. Overly aggressive or busy frames can compete with the text, making the menu difficult to read and appearing dated. The border should complement the typography and imagery, not fight against it. White space is a critical ally; allowing the border to breathe away from the text ensures a clean, modern look that feels upscale rather than chaotic.

Trends in Modern Menu Design
Contemporary design trends are moving away from rigid, rectangular frames toward more organic and unexpected treatments. You might encounter menus featuring a single hand-drawn line bordering the page, a subtle geometric pattern used as a separator between columns, or a vibrant color block that serves as a footer border. These modern approaches maintain the function of defining the content while aligning with current aesthetic preferences, ensuring the menu feels fresh and relevant to today's diners.
